- Ch-27 (johnson Rd) over Nippersink CR in McHenry County, Illinois, is rated in poor condition in the 2025 National Bridge Inventory (as of ).
- Its lowest-rated component is the superstructure, rated 3 (serious condition) on the 0-9 scale.
- It was built in 1978, making it 47 years old at the 2025 inventory.
- It carries about 300 vehicles a day (traffic count year 2021).
- Its listed owner is the county highway agency.
- It is one of 48 of the 227 inventoried bridges in McHenry County rated poor (21.1%); 48 (21.1%) are rated poor.
- A poor rating means at least one major component - deck, superstructure, or substructure - is rated 4 or lower on FHWA's 0-9 scale. It does not by itself mean the bridge is unsafe; bridges judged unsafe are closed or load-restricted by their owners.
